Manage EMR systems across heart station, ultrasound, and nuclear departments to coordinate patient needs and diagnostic testing. Connect patients to heart monitors and stress testing equipment while maintaining clinical room supplies.
Requires a high school diploma or equivalent and current BLS certification. Candidates must successfully complete an annual Basic Dysrhythmia class.
Proactively manage the EMR across heart station, ultrasound, and nuclear departments to access staff and patient needs. Properly order all diagnostic testing within EMR. Connect patients to heart monitors/stress testing while providing necessary instructions to the patient. Maintain testing rooms in all departments including but not limited to stocking linen, equipment, and supplies. Provide supervisor accurate and timely information regarding patient care issues that cause concern. Communicate problems and ideas to supervisor to improve clinical aspects and overall efficient functioning of the departments. Other duties as requested or assigned.
High school graduate or equivalent.
